When it comes to giving a gift, finding the perfect item is only half the battle. The message you write to accompany the gift can often be just as meaningful. Whether it’s a birthday, anniversary, or any other special occasion, here are some tips on what to write when giving a gift.
1. Express your emotions: Start your message by expressing your feelings towards the recipient. Let them know how much they mean to you and how important their presence is in your life.
2. Be specific: Instead of a generic message, tailor your words to the occasion and the person. Mention specific memories you’ve shared, inside jokes, or personal achievements to make the message more heartfelt.
3. Focus on the present: Highlight the unique qualities of the gift and how it relates to the recipient. Let them know why you chose this particular item and how it reflects their personality or interests.
4. Share your wishes: Wish the recipient well for the occasion and the future. Whether it’s a simple “Happy birthday!” or a more elaborate wish for success, health, or happiness, let them know you genuinely care.
5. Keep it concise: While it’s important to convey your emotions, avoid rambling or writing a novel-length message. Keep it short and sweet, focusing on the key points you want to express.
6. Use a personal touch: Handwritten messages are always appreciated and add a personal touch. If your handwriting is not legible, consider using a heartfelt quote or poem that resonates with the occasion.
7. Proofread: Before sealing the envelope or hitting send, double-check your message for any spelling or grammatical errors. A polished message shows that you put thought and effort into the gift.
FAQs:
Q1. What if I’m not good with words?
A1. Don’t worry! Be sincere and speak from the heart. Simple messages can often have a big impact.
Q2. Can I use humor in my message?
A2. Absolutely! If the occasion and your relationship allow for it, adding a touch of humor can make your message memorable.
Q3. Should I mention the price of the gift?
A3. It’s generally best to avoid mentioning the price, as it may distract from the sentiment behind the gift.
Q4. Can I include a quote in my message?
A4. Yes, a well-chosen quote can add depth and meaning to your message. Just make sure it resonates with the recipient.
Q5. What if I don’t know the person well?
A5. Focus on the occasion and keep the message warm and friendly. A simple “Wishing you a happy birthday!” is always appreciated.
Q6. Is it necessary to write a handwritten message?
A6. While handwritten messages add a personal touch, a heartfelt message via email or text can also be meaningful.
Q7. Should I mention any future plans in my message?
A7. If you have any upcoming plans or surprises related to the gift, mentioning them can build excitement and anticipation.
Remember, the most important thing when giving a gift and writing a message is to show your genuine love, appreciation, and thoughtfulness. Keep these tips in mind, and your message is sure to bring a smile to the recipient’s face.
